A “Roller Coaster Ride”
Ash By elegance didn’t hold back when describing her time with WWE, characterizing it as a “roller coaster ride,” emphasizing the emotional highs and lows that defined her experience. Despite the challenges, she acknowledged the profound impact WWE had on her personal and professional growth.
“I will be completely open and honest. It was like a toxic relationship.It was definitely a roller coaster ride. But I wouldn’t be who I am today if it wasn’t for WWE. WWE gave me an amazing platform too interact with all my fans, to get to know one another, and I’m real. My fans will know that I will try and reach out and just be super motivating and super inspiring. If it wasn’t for WWE, I wouldn’t have the fans and be able to interact like I do.”
this statement encapsulates the complex feelings Ash By Elegance holds towards WWE. While acknowledging the negative aspects,she also recognizes the positive impact it had on her career trajectory and her ability to connect with her fanbase.
Part of the Women’s Evolution
ash By Elegance played a role in the WWE’s “women’s evolution,” a period of significant change and increased opportunities for female wrestlers. she highlighted the contributions of fellow wrestlers such as Charlotte flair, Sasha Banks, Bayley, and Asuka, emphasizing the collective effort that drove this transformative era.
She specifically mentioned her involvement in several historic events, solidifying her place in WWE history.
“With with that in mind, it really was an eye-opening experience. I was there during the women’s evolution. we, I say as Charlotte Flair, myself, Sasha Banks, Bayley, everyone in that era of NXT was just truly amazing, Asuka.I was Asuka’s first opponent when she came to the States. I was on the first-ever NXT takeover. I was on the first Evolution, the first women’s Royal Rumble.So it’s been an amazing journey. Also I started my career with Charlotte Flair by my side, I had Ric Flair by my side, so it’s [been] very memorable moments in my career.”
Being Asuka’s first opponent upon her arrival in the United States, participating in the inaugural NXT Takeover, and being part of the first-ever Evolution and Women’s Royal Rumble are all significant milestones that underscore her contributions to the women’s division.
